I bought this crockpot with confidence approximately two years ago. I figured Rival was a well known brand name, and my parents' crockpot has lasted over 30 years. I used it with no problems on an occasional basis (once a month, or so). After owning it for just under two years, the crockpot no longer heats up AT ALL. When the crockpot is set on high, there is NO heat after several hours. How disappointing, after owning it for less than two years.
I love the idea of crockpots and plan on buying another, but will likely not go "digital" this time. I will try one with an old-fashioned "Hi-Lo" knob, like the one my parents have owned since 1976, which still works.

I found this crock pot very disappointing. At first I thought I had purchased a "bad" one. After a long, drawn out experience with the Rival people, they did send me another one, which by the way was just as bad. The first one burned my countertop and released the seam, which now has a permanent defect. The second one is just as hot and burned the food. The top does not fit and spits hot water all over the place. Now I have two such crock pots which I will take to the dump the first chance I get!
